Output e3a065bb013be95cdeb496526f33f04ac4161c8cfa49b95d784a41a2d9f2003d:0

value
2108147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d414f7203f0341313b7f8ff4d1424daa79829bc OP_EQUAL
address
3MruVnBWAyWi571MzqnCM2b6vSmKZiHqCK
transaction
e3a065bb013be95cdeb496526f33f04ac4161c8cfa49b95d784a41a2d9f2003d
spent
true